Debar Pond Lodge is an historic Great Camp designed by noted Adirondack architect William G. Distin, a protégé of Saranac Lake architect William Coulter, and built in 1940. Families would make the trek in early summer along with entourages that included butlers, laundresses, nannies, and maids, often arriving at their camps weeks later. Its 20 original buildings... more, Located right in the heart of the Village of Saranac Lake, the Hotel Saranac opened its doors to guests on July 1, 1927. In 1926, while under the ownership of Irwin and Laura Kirkwood, publishers of the Kansas City Star newspaper, White Pine Camp became famous as the one-time Summer White House of President Calvin Coolidge, whose journey included a 16-hour train ride from Washington, D.C., followed by a five-hour carriage ride through the woods. In 1886, the Lake Clear Lodge & Retreat began as a stagecoach inn, livery, post office, and trading post. Built by the Otis family, when Lake Clear was known as Otisville, our area became America’s first prominent nature-based tourist destination. Adirondack Lodging . Blue Mountain Lake’s most famous camp was built in 1880 by Civil War hero and corn starch magnate Hiram Duryea. After his death, the property was sold to the caretaker of the Great Camp Sagamore, who transformed Duryea’s camp into The Hedges in 1924 and soon added electricity, plumbing, and over a dozen cabins.
